ENRIKO ITAUMA struck super-heavyweight gold as England enjoyed a bestever World Youth Championships in Spain.
England came home with seven medals – eclipsing the six the team won in 2018 – and two were gold.
Amber Moss-Birch took the female gold at 80kgs and Damar Thomas only just missed out on winning another.
The 92kgs final between the lofty southpaw and Adrian Ricardo Fresneda (Cuba) was decided in the final three minutes. Four of the five judges scored a desperately close round for the Cuban, preferring his single punches to Thomas’s volume.
